At first glance, the PrintStik looks like an ink toner cartridge for a printer. But actually, it is the printer.
The 11-by-2-by-1-inch device is an ultra-portable, battery-powered, Bluetooth-enabled thermal printer that can print text or black-and-white graphics wirelessly from Bluetooth-enabled PCs or smart phones or via USB cable.
A roll of thermal paper pops into the PrintStik, cartridge-style, providing 20 pages of 8.5- by-11-inch pages per roll, at two to three pages per minute. Recharge the Lithium Ion Polymer battery via the included AC wall adapter.
Thermal paper fades over time, but for print-outs anytime, PrintStik is good to have along. Weighs about 1.5 pounds. Includes padded zippered case.
